The recycling industry places particularly high needs on cutting tools, and plastic shredder blade, plastic crusher blade, plastic recycling blades, industry shredder blades, and industry granulator blades are all part of that environment. Recycling systems have to damage down plastics right into manageable sizes for reprocessing, which indicates blades require extraordinary durability, side retention, and resistance to effect. Plastic shredder blades are often charged with tearing with large products, while plastic crusher blades help in reducing waste into smaller fragments that can be further processed. Plastic recycling blades should be sturdy enough to handle contaminated or mixed inputs, which can be unforeseeable and abrasive. Industry shredder blades and industry granulator blades are engineered to work under hefty loads, typically in continuous-duty atmospheres where downtime is expensive. These blades are main to making recycling procedures effective, trustworthy, and successful.

One of the most crucial advantages of custom and specialty blades is the capability to match blade homes to the product being reduced. Various materials respond in a different way to solidity, side surface, thickness, and angle surface. For instance, a blade made use of in packaging might require a penalty, precise edge for lightweight films, while a blade utilized for plastic shredding might require a sturdy, impact-resistant profile. A poultry cutting blade must meet food safety assumptions and continue to be reliable after duplicated hygiene, while a guillotine shearing blade needs to withstand force without distortion. By customizing blade design, makers can enhance performance instead of compromise with a one-size-fits-all remedy. This usually results in better productivity, lower substitute regularity, and a much more secure manufacturing procedure in general.
